Although geared toward the mainstream with a roster of DC Comic favorites, Injustice: Gods Among Us also offers a backstory marked by improbability. NetherRealm Studios, the developer behind the titles, rose from the ashes of now-defunct Midway Games, acquiring key properties while retaining many of the employees that were instrumental in the construction of critical and commercial hits.

Robert’s Pick: It looks like the JRPGs are smiling radiantly, as both Pandora’s Tower and Shin Megami Tensei: Devil Summoner: Soul Hackers are hitting store shelves this week. While I appreciate Operation Rainfall’s and XSEED’s efforts to bring Ganbarion’s title stateside, Ive heard that Pandora is a solid, if not compulsory experience. Alternatively, the wait for Soul Hackers has been exceedingly long, after SCEA nixed a Western release back in 2000. Following tradition, Atlus has given the title a pleasing upgrade in the caesura, reducing load times, adding new demons, a opening cinematic, and full voice acting, as well as a slew of new animations. Eric’s Pick: If there’s one kind of DLC I love (besides skimpy costumes for the ladies of DOA5), it’s free DLC. This week, Forza Horizon gets a sizable piece of free downloadable goodness in the form of the 1,000 Club Expansion Pack. The content included is nothing to sneeze at, either. The 1,000 Club sports a pair of new cars, ten new achievements, and 1,000 new challenges spread out over every retail and DLC ride Horizon has to offer. Jeremy’s Pick: Dillon’s Rolling Western may be the closest thing to a well-publicized breakout hit for the 3DS eShop. The western- anthropomorphic-themed tower defense game got a fair amount of attention at the time, but I wouldn’t have guessed a sequel would ever happen. Dillon shares DNA with other 3D action tower defense games like Orcs Must Die, Dungeon Defenders, or Iron Brigade, but trades on a cute-cowboy-animal aesthetic and a platform that offers nothing else quite like it. Although pre-release info is scant, The Last Ranger will add recruitment of allies and possibly a few other features beyond the original, but the core ideas of the brand haven’t grown cold yet.
